Do Turkish Citizens Need a Visa for Saudi Arabia?

Yes, Turkish citizens need a visa to visit KSA. However, Turkish citizens are eligible for the KSA eVisa (electronic visa), a one-year, multiple-entry visa, that allows tourists to spend up to 90 days in the country.

Transit visa

You will require a Saudi Arabia transit visa if you have a layover of more than 12 hours in KSA. If you’re crossing Saudi Arabia’s land borders to enter a neighboring country or disembarking at a Saudi port while traveling by sea, you’ll also need a transit visa. Apply for the relevant visa according to your mode of travel. You can choose from a land, air, or sea transit visa. Note that transit visas have a validity period of 96 hours.

Hajj visa

You may want to travel to KSA to perform Hajj during the annual Hajj season. You need to be a Muslim in order to be eligible for this visa category. You can only obtain this visa through authorized travel agents.

The visa will only be issued for the period of the Hajj pilgrimage only, as you should only use the visa to perform Hajj and leave the country after. You are not permitted to perform tourism-related activities before or after your pilgrimage with this visa.

KSA eVisa for Turkish Citizens

A KSA eVisa for Turkish citizens is a visa with a streamlined application process that Turkish nationals can apply for online. Turkey was added to the eVisa program in October 2023 to facilitate travel to Saudi Arabia and encourage tourism. With a Saudi eVisa, Turkish travelers can take part in tourism-related activities, visit family and friends, or perform Umrah.

The KSA eVisa is more convenient than a traditional visa, as you do not need to visit the embassy to apply. You can apply for this Saudi visa online, and you will also receive the eVisa via email. The eVisa also requires fewer documents as compared to a regular sticker visa.

The Saudi eVisa is valid for a year and permits multiple entries during that time. Travelers can stay for a maximum of 90 days per stay during the one-year period. 

KSA eVisa Requirements for Turkish Citizens

There are several Saudi Arabia visa requirements for citizens of Turkey to meet. Here’s a detailed list of documents you’ll need to submit for a Saudi Arabia eVisa for Turkish citizens application:

  • Passport Check that your passport is valid for at least six months from your intended date of arrival in KSA, and that it has at least 2 blank pages for stamps. If your passport is expiring soon, renew it before applying for the eVisa. 
  • Passport-sized photo Ensure that the photo adheres to these guidelines:
    • A recent color photo with a solid white background 
    • Image size to be between 5 and 100 KB
    • The size of the photo to be two by two inches
    • Your face should fill 80% of the photo
    • Maintain neutral expressions
    • Face the camera directly and keep your head straight
    • No wearing of eyeglasses
    • No wearing of headgear (except for religious reasons)
    • Your full face and eyes should be visible
    • The color of your clothes should not be white
  • Application form Fill in the application form accurately with your details.

KSA Visa Extension

The Saudi eVisa cannot be extended if you plan on visiting KSA beyond the one-year validity period. If you want to continue to enter KSA after the one-year validity period, you will need to leave the country and submit a fresh eVisa application. You can re-enter Saudi Arabia after you get your new eVisa.

Here are some useful travel tips to follow before you visit Saudi:

  • It is best to visit during the cooler months, from October to April.
  • Dress respectfully and modestly. It is advisable for men to wear long pants, while women should wear long-sleeved tops or dresses and full-length skirts or pants. While foreigners are not required to wear traditional Saudi clothes, their clothing should not be tight or revealing.
  • Do not engage in any public displays of affection, as it is culturally inappropriate.
  • Do not criticize the royal family or Islam, and respect prayer times.
  • Respect the practice of gender segregation in some public places.
